Stone Driveway Construction in Ogden, UT
Stone driveway construction involves creating durable and attractive driveways using natural stone materials such as flagstone, cobblestone, or crushed stone. These projects typically include preparing the existing ground, installing a stable base, and carefully laying the stones to ensure proper drainage and longevity. Stone Driveway Construction Questions
What types of stone are used for driveways? Common options include granite, limestone, and flagstone, each offering different appearances and durability.
How thick should a stone driveway be? Typically, a thickness of 4 to 6 inches is recommended for proper support and longevity.
Are stone driveways suitable for all climates? Yes, stone driveways perform well in various climates, but proper installation and drainage are important.
What is involved in the installation process? The process includes preparing the base, laying the stones, and ensuring proper compaction for stability and appearance.
